Job Description

BronxWorks helps individuals and families improve their economic and social wellbeing. From toddlers to seniors we feed shelter teach and support our neighbors to build a stronger community. In all aspects of our work we strive for the highest ethical and performance standards and guided by the belief that people are to be treated with dignity and respect regardless of their present situation or past experiences. We have 65 locations throughout the borough providing a variety of programs that offer assistance in the areas of family children and youth support educational services elder care homelessness mental health and workforce development. We are an employer of choice for anyone interested in a meaningful career in the social services field.


The Director of the Rapid Rehousing Program for Domestic Violence Survivors will oversee efforts to assist homeless individuals with children under 18 in securing safe and affordable housing after fleeing domestic violence. This role requires developing and maintaining strong partnerships with landlords brokers and community organizations to secure permanent housing options. The director will work closely with HRA DV shelter staff and HRA representatives to help clients obtain rental subsidies and ensure they have the necessary financial support for stable housing. Once survivors are placed in permanent housing the director will ensure six months of aftercare services to promote longterm stability. Additionally the director will build relationships with at least 60 small landlords (with six or fewer units) to encourage their participation in the program while addressing systemic barriers that may prevent them from renting to DV survivors. This position involves supervising a team consisting of a Housing Coordinator four Case Managers and a Landlord Liaison overseeing emergency grants and budgets to ensure financial sustainability and applying traumainformed care and motivational interviewing techniques to support staff and clients. The director will also collaborate with the Workforce Development Department to connect clients with job training employment opportunities and other support services that enhance their ability to remain stably housed. Candidates should have an LMSW or a BA with experience in domestic violence and housing programs a strong understanding of landlordtenant laws and housing policies and the ability to manage budgets and grant funding. The ideal candidate will be skilled in traumainformed care motivational interviewing and building sustainable partnerships with landlords brokers and service providers.


RESPONSIBILITIES:

  • Oversee all program components including staff orientation training and development; client assessment service plan development and progress; relationships with other communitybased organizations; and components specific to the program.
  • Supervise three or more contracts or over 20 employees in program
  • Recruit train and supervise assistant directors coordinators and direct service staff.
  • Administer personnel policies and procedures.
  • Develop regular communication with contract managers for programs supervised act as liaison with funding source.
  • Ensure all programs meet contractual goals and reporting requirements.
  • Monitor program progress and submit all required reports to funding sources including government and private sources.
  • Submit internal progress reports to Department Director and/or Executive Director on a monthly basis or more frequently as required.
  • Plan and develop budgets and work with fiscal staff to ensure that collection of payment from funding source(s) is current.
  • Monitor fiscal expenses and analyze fiscal reports on a monthly basis.
  • Prepare proposals for the development expansion and continuation of programs in coordination with Department Director.
  • Hold monthly individual supervision meetings with staff and group meetings as necessary.
  • Act as link between the administrative office fiscal department and program staff.
  • Monitor staff performance including performing case reviews and structured observations.
  • Participate in and encourage staff to become involved in agency events.
  • Act as liaison with the community including the area community district.
  • Perform additional duties as assigned by manager.

QUALIFICATIONS:

  • Masters degree in social work or another related field of study.
  • A minimum of two years of experience in a related field
  • Strong oral and written communication time management and organizational skills are necessary.
  • Proficiency in Microsoft Office suite and other standard business technology is required.

PHYSICAL REQUIREMENTS:

  • Ability to use a computer for prolonged periods.
  • Ability to occasionally lift and/or move up to 10 pounds.
  • Ability to stand walk or sit for long periods of time.
  • Ability to climb five flights of stairs if required to conduct home visits and/or fieldwork.
  • Ability to bend and retrieve objects and/or documents.
  • Ability to travel in the boroughs of New York City and its adjacent counties via public transportation.
  • Ability to travel for a minimum of 1 mile within a reasonable amount of time and in all types of weather including inclement weather if required to conduct home visits and/or field work.
